5. Apple Seed's Report: Mary Thompson — Thompson passed their annual report out,
shared their mission which is to improve health in our community by educating children
about healthy foods, including how to cook and grow it. Parks has had a partnership with
Appleseed's through Gulley Park since 2015 and have a 20-year agreement in place for
the teaching farm.

8. Sculpture Placement Proposal: Joanna Bell -- Bell asked for location approval of a
commissioned sculpture in memory of local artist Hank Kaminsky. Two locations were
proposed for approval; one at the Gulley park Sculpture Garden, and one the Lower
Ramble.
PRAB Recommendation: Motion was made by Kincaid to approve both. Motion was
seconded by Brink. Motion: 6-0-0
9. Ordinance Amendment Proposal — Ebike regulations: Alison Jumper and Matt
Mihalevich — Board discussed ordinance amendments and recommended some minor
changes. Staff to bring back revised ordinance in September.
